Leica TL 35mm f1.4 Summilux, Black, Boxed  4590996

This Leica 35mm f1.4 Summilux-TL Asph Lens (Black), #4590996, is in great condition with minor handling wear. I rate it cosmetically a (9). The focus ring is smooth, the autofocus and aperture function properly, and the glass is clean and clear with no haze, marks, or fungus. There are a few faint specks of dust inside, but they do not affect image quality. This lens includes a Leica lens pouch, lens hood, front & rear caps, and the original box.
